Setting Up the Meter
Preparing Setups for the Meter
PAS allows you to prepare setup data for your meter off-line without the
need to have it connected to your PC.
To prepare a setup for your meter:
1.
Select the device site from the list box on the PAS toolbar.
2.
Select the desired setup group from the
Meter Setup
menu. Click on
the tab with the setup you want to create or modify.
3.
Fill in the boxes with the desired configuration data for your meter.
4.
Click the
Save as…
button to store the data to the meter site
database.
5.
Click
OK
.
Always set up and store the Basic Setup data to the site
database first. PAS uses this data as a reference when
arranging other meter setups.
To save your setup to another site database:
1.
Click the
Save as…
button.
2.
Select the target database from the file pane.
3.
Click
OK
.
